Yes, you can definitely incorporate influencers active on different media platforms in your campaign. This is actually a prevalent practice and can result in a more comprehensive and impactful campaign as different platforms reach different segments of your target audience. There are several ways to effectively coordinate this:
1. Unified Communication: Regular communication with influencers across different marketing platforms ensures that everyone is on the same page and messages are aligned.
2. Scheduling Tools: Utilize tools for scheduling posts across different platforms, ensuring the timing aligns with your campaign objectives.
3. Influencer Marketing Platforms: Platforms like Flinque or Hootsuite help manage influencers on multiple social media networks. They offer analytics, content approval workflows and scheduling, which can streamline the process.
4. Consistent Campaign Messaging: Regardless of the platform, your campaign’s core message should be consistent. Allow influencers some creative liberty to tailor the message to their specific audience.
5. Audience Analytics: Use analytics tools to understand audience behavior on different platforms. This information can guide the content creation and campaign planning processes.

Remember, it’s not just about having influencers on different platforms, but ensuring the content they create resonates with audiences on those particular platforms. Hence, a mixture of customization and coordination is the key to successful multi-platform influencer campaigns.
